作为一名程序员,如何提升自己的开发效率

作为一名程序员,在工作一段时间后,想要提升开发效率,作为一名过来人,以下是一些建议:

1. 设定明确的目标和计划:在开始项目之前,制定清晰的目标,并制定详细的计划。确定优先级和里程碑,以确保团队有一个明确的方向。

2. 使用合适的工具和技术:选择适合你项目需求的开发工具和技术。这些工具可以帮助你加快开发速度,减少繁琐的任务,并提供更好的协作和版本控制。

3. 利用自动化:尽可能利用自动化工具和脚本来减少人工操作。自动化可以帮助你快速构建、测试和部署代码,从而节省时间和精力。

4. 重用代码和组件:合理利用代码库和开源组件来加速开发过程。不要重复造轮子,尽量使用现有的解决方案、库和框架。

5. 进行适当的代码优化:优化代码可以提高性能和响应速度。使用合适的算法和数据结构,并进行代码审查和优化,以减少不必要的复杂性和重复的工作。

6. 学习和不断改进:保持学习的态度,关注新的开发技术和最佳实践。参加培训课程、研讨会和技术会议,与其他开发人员交流和分享经验。

7. 有效沟通和协作:与团队成员保持良好的沟通和协作是提高开发效率的关键。使用协作工具,如团队聊天软件和版本控制系统,确保信息的及时传递和共享。

8. 管理时间和任务:制定合理的时间表和任务分配,确保每个人都知道自己的工作职责和截止日期。使用项目管理工具来跟踪进度和优化资源分配。

9. 健康的工作习惯:保持良好的工作习惯可以提高工作效率。确保充足的休息和睡眠,保持身体健康和精神状态良好。

10. 不断反思和改进:每个项目结束后,进行回顾和反思。识别出过程中的问题和改进点,并采取措施来避免类似的问题发生。

综上所述,提高开发效率需要综合考虑团队合作、工具技术、代码质量和个人习惯等方面的因素。通过不断的学习和改进,可以逐步提升开发效率并取得更好的结果。

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值